CVE-2023-23922 Moodle: reflected xss risk in blog search

The vulnerability was found Moodle which exists due to insufficient sanitization of user-supplied data in blog search. A remote attacker can trick the victim to follow a specially crafted link and execute arbitrary HTML and script code in user’s browser in context of vulnerable website. This flaw allows a remote attacker to perform c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ks.
